Transaction 81e2cfc63b035dd4e23d2570adb16f5d1616cc7e2aceccd2d4403fffc9fd9f5a

block
ce531d6409d60f48f764b2f7c906f4f9ace10137cf7291bac54fe692c4dca4a8

1 Input

23 Outputs